Job Summary
Synechron is seeking a highly skilled Java Full-Stack Developer to lead the design development and delivery of enterprise-level applications supporting critical business functions. This role involves developing backend solutions using Java and Spring Boot alongside creating responsive front-end interfaces with modern frameworks such as Angular or React. You will collaborate closely with cross-disciplinary teams to implement scalable secure and high-quality solutions aligned with organizational standards innovation goals and industry best practices.
Software Requirements
Required:
Extensive experience supporting enterprise Java applications with Java (version 8) and Spring Boot / Spring MVC (8 years)
Proficiency in front-end frameworks: Angular (v10) React or supporting responsive UI development (4 years)
Strong understanding of RESTful API design and microservices architecture supporting enterprise solutions
Hands-on experience with SQL and NoSQL data stores: MySQL PostgreSQL MongoDB (5 years)
Experience with version control tools: Git or Bitbucket
Experience supporting CI/CD pipelines using Jenkins GitHub Actions or Azure DevOps
Knowledge of cloud deployment support (AWS Azure GCP) supporting scalable architectures
Preferred:
Exposure to containerization tools: Docker and Kubernetes
Familiarity with API gateway solutions and security standards such as OAuth2 JWT
Experience supporting secure data transactions and compliance frameworks (PCI DSS GDPR)
Overall Responsibilities
Lead the architecture development and deployment of enterprise Java microservices and front-end applications supporting diverse business workflows
Design scalable APIs and UI components aligned with user experience best practices and security standards
Collaborate with product owners UX/UI designers and QA teams to translate requirements and deliver high-quality features
Conduct code reviews perform performance tuning and enforce coding standards
Support system integration cloud deployment and automation of CI/CD pipelines 지원
Troubleshoot system and application issues performing root cause analysis and security assessment
Document architecture API specifications system flow and security controls
Drive continuous process improvements to enhance system scalability security and performance
Technical Skills (By Category)
Programming Languages & Frameworks (Essential):
Java (version 8) Spring Boot Spring MVC REST API development
JavaScript and TypeScript (ES6) Angular (v10) React or for front-end development
Frameworks & Libraries:
Angular React (preferred) for responsive UI
Spring Boot Microservices patterns API gateway frameworks
Databases & Data Management:
Relational: MySQL PostgreSQL SQL Server
NoSQL: MongoDB Cassandra (preferred)
Cloud & Containerization:
AWS Azure or GCP supporting deployment and scaling (preferred)
Docker Kubernetes for containerization and orchestration (preferred)
CI/CD & Automation:
Jenkins GitHub Actions Azure DevOps support for integrated pipelines
Security & Compliance:
OAuth2 JWT secure API development data encryption practices supporting enterprise standards
Experience Requirements
8 years of full-stack Java application development supporting scalable enterprise systems
Proven track record in designing microservices and scalable APIs supporting large business operations
Experience working within Agile teams supporting continuous delivery and DevOps pipelines
Industry experience supporting finance banking or regulated environments (preferred)
Familiarity with cloud native architectures and security practices (preferred)
Day-to-Day Activities
Develop optimize and deploy backend microservices and APIs supporting enterprise workflows
Build responsive front-end applications with Angular React or supporting high usability and performance
Collaborate with product teams and stakeholders on technical specifications
Conduct code reviews performance optimizations and security assessments
Support deployment pipelines cloud migrations and environment configurations
Troubleshoot operational issues security concerns and system bottlenecks
Maintain system documentation architecture diagrams and API specifications
Participate in Agile ceremonies: sprint planning stand-ups and retrospectives
Qualifications
Bachelors or Masters in Computer Science Software Engineering or related discipline
8 years of full-stack experience supporting enterprise applications with cloud deployment support
Industry certifications in cloud solutions security or full-stack frameworks (preferred)
Proven success in delivering secure scalable and maintainable enterprise applications supporting complex workflows
Professional Competencies
Strong analytical and troubleshooting skills for complex systems
Effective stakeholder communication and collaboration skills
Leadership qualities to mentor teams and implement best practices
Strategic thinking aligned with security scalability and business processes
Adaptability to evolving technologies standards and industry regulations
Innovation-driven mindset supporting continuous modernizations and automation efforts
SYNECHRONS DIVERSITY & INCLUSION STATEMENT
Diversity & Inclusion are fundamental to our culture and Synechron is proud to be an equal opportunity workplace and is an affirmative action employer. Our Diversity Equity and Inclusion (DEI) initiative Same Difference is committed to fostering an inclusive culture promoting equality diversity and an environment that is respectful to all. We strongly believe that a diverse workforce helps build stronger successful businesses as a global company. We encourage applicants from across diverse backgrounds race ethnicities religion age marital status gender sexual orientations or disabilities to apply. We empower our global workforce by offering flexible workplace arrangements mentoring internal mobility learning and development programs and more.
All employment decisions at Synechron are based on business needs job requirements and individual qualifications without regard to the applicants gender gender identity sexual orientation race ethnicity disabled or veteran status or any other characteristic protected by law.
Required Experience:
IC
Chez Synechron, nous croyons en la puissance du numérique pour transformer les entreprises en mieux. Notre cabinet de conseil mondial combine la créativité et la technologie innovante pour offrir des solutions numériques de premier plan. Les technologies progressistes et les stratégie ... View more